Bathroom faucet rep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ues related to the fixtures that deliver water to sinks in residential properties. Service providers handle a variety of problems, including leaks, drips, low water pressure, and difficulty in turning the faucet on or off. These repairs often require replacing worn-out washers, seals, or cartridges, as well as fixing or replacing damaged valve components. Addressing these issues helps restore proper function, prevents water waste, and reduces the risk of further damage to the plumbing system.

Many common problems that lead homeowners to seek bathroom faucet repair include persistent leaks that increase water bills, difficulty controlling water flow, or inconsistent water temperature. Over time, parts inside the faucet can wear out or become corroded, causing malfunction or leakage. Service providers can identify the root cause of these issues and perform the necessary repairs to ensure the faucet functions smoothly and efficiently. Prompt attention to these problems can also prevent more extensive plumbing rep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Bathroom Faucet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Issaquah,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or faucet repairs, such as fixing leaks or replacing washers, usually range from $150-$300.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the specific issue and faucet type.

Full Faucet Replacement - Replacing an entire bathroom faucet generally costs between $250-$600 when performed by local contractors. Larger, more complex replacements can sometimes reach $800 or more, but most projects stay within this range.

Emergency or Urgent Repairs - Emergency services for urgent faucet issues often cost between $300-$700, especially if immediate attention is needed outside normal hours. These projects tend to be less common but can involve higher costs due to urgency.

Complex Plumbing Work - Extensive repairs involving plumbing modifications or fixtures can range from $1,000-$3,000 or more. These larger projects are less frequent and usually involve additional work beyond simple faucet repair or replacement.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
